Answer: Its 15/2(A)

Step-by-step explanation:

2/3-1=4

Multiply both sides of the equation by 3

2x-3=12

You move constant to the right and you change the sign. Like this: 2x=12+3

Then you add the numbers and you get 2x=15

Divide both of the sidea and you get:x=15/2 which is your answer
